>Bob:  I think I started the recent Fumoto thread.  I was "concerned"
>about a bit of weeping at the end of the valve just after I did an oil
>change.  I think it was temporary.
>
>The lever that moves the ball valve from opened to close appears to be
>stainless as is the ball itself.  The lever locks in quite solidly in
>the closed position.  In fact, when I was changing the oil,  I struggled
>for a few seconds to get the lever to move into the open addition.
>However, if you have ever experienced problems getting the OEM plug out
>of aluminum pan (heat expansion and dissimilar metal corrosion issues),
>then you will LOVE the Fumoto valve.  When you have the belly pan on, it
>is covered and will receive very little if any salt spray to cause any
>corrosion.
>
>Despite my "weep" issue, I personally wouldn't go back to anything else,
>and especially not the OEM nightmare plug.
